REACTIONS OF MONCL3 AND WNCL(3) WITH ELEMENTAL FLUORINE - CRYSTAL STRUCTURES OF MOO2F2(THF)(2) AND WF4(NCL)(CH3CN) German

The nitrido chlorides MoNCl3 and WNCl3 as well as WCl4(NCl) react with elemental fluorine forming the N-chloro imido complexes MoF4(NCl) and WF4(NCl), which were characterized by IR spectroscopy. With tetrahydrofurane MoF4(NCl) reacts to give MoF4(NCl)(THF), which in THF solution slowly converts into MoO2F2(THF)(2). From WF4(NCl) with acetonitrile the complex WF4(NCl)(CH3CN) is obtained. Both donor acceptor complexes were characterized by crystal structure determinations. MoO2F2(THF)(2): Space group P2(1)/n, Z = 4, structure solution with 1823 unique reflections, R = 0.033 for reflections with I > 2 sigma(I). Lattice dimensions at -40 degrees C: a = 636.2, b = 1119.5, c = 1625.2 pm; beta = 93.92(1)degrees. The compound has a monomeric molecular structure with the fluorine atoms in trans-position to one another and with the oxygen atoms of the THF molecules in trans to the oxo ligands. WF4(NCI)(CH3CN): Space group P2(1)/m, Z = 2, structure solution with 1119 unique reflections, R = 0.038 for reflections with I > 2 sigma(I). Lattice dimensions at 20 degrees C: a = 511.7, b = 714.9, c = 1002.5 pm; alpha = 102.59(10)degrees. The compound has a monomeric molecular structure in which the nitrogen atom of the acetonitrile molecule coordinates in trans-position to the N-chloro imido group W=N-Cl. The structural parameters of this group are WN = 172.2 pm, NCl = 161.1 pm, WNCl = 178.6 degrees. References: 28
